如何在以太坊钱包中发行代币及提升计算力的全

在当今的区块链世界里,以太坊已经成为了最受欢迎的平台之一,许多项目和企业选择在以太坊网络上发行自己的代币。在这一过程中,钱包的选择和使用至关重要,特别是如何提升计算力以确保高效的交易和代币管理。本文将深入探讨如何在以太坊钱包中发行代币并提升计算力的各个方面。

1. 以太坊钱包的基本概念

首先,我们需要了解以太坊钱包的基本概念。以太坊钱包是用户与以太坊区块链进行交互的工具,它安全地存储用户的以太币(ETH)和其他基于以太坊的代币。以太坊钱包主要分为热钱包和冷钱包两类:热钱包是在线的,方便用户进行频繁交易;冷钱包则是离线的,适合长期存储。

在选择适合的以太坊钱包时,用户应考虑以下几个因素:安全性、易用性、支持的代币类型及手续费等。知名的钱包例如MetaMask、MyEtherWallet等,均是用户常用的选择。

2. 如何在以太坊钱包中发行代币

要在以太坊网络上发行代币,用户需要了解智能合约的基本概念。智能合约是一种自动执行的合约,代码和协议存储在以太坊区块链上。通过聪明地利用智能合约,用户可以创建新代币。

发行代币的步骤如下:

  1. 撰写代币的智能合约代码:用户需要掌握Solidity语言,因为它是以太坊默认的编程语言。代码中应定义代币名称、符号、总供应量以及其他参数。
  2. 将智能合约部署到以太坊网络:通过钱包应用,将已编写好的智能合约代码与以太坊网络连接,部署合约需要支付相应的手续费(Gas费用)。
  3. 代币分发:一旦智能合约部署完成,用户可以通过合约地址管理和分发代币,投资者也可以利用该地址进行购买和交易。

对于初学者来说,使用现成的代币生成器服务可能更为简单,比如OpenZeppelin等,它提供了许多开源的代币合约模板,减少了入门的难度。

3. 代币的类型与选择

在以太坊网络中,代币主要分为两类:ERC20代币和ERC721代币。ERC20是最常见的代币标准,适用于需要发行可替代的代币,例如稳定币。而ERC721则用于非同质化代币(NFT),每个代币都是独一无二的,通常用于数字艺术和游戏资产。

在选择代币类型时,用户应明确自己的目标。如果是想创建能够在各大交易所上进行交易的代币,ERC20标准通常是首选;如果希望创建独特的数字资产,则可以考虑ERC721。

4. 提升计算力的策略

为了更好地管理代币并提高交易的效率,用户有时需要提升计算力。这可以通过以下几种方式实现:

  1. 选择合适的硬件:使用更强大的计算机和 GPU,可以显著提高区块链节点的处理速度。存储大量交易记录和状态信息需要强大的计算能力。
  2. 智能合约:设计高效的智能合约代码,确保合约能够快速执行,避免在交易时造成不必要的延迟。
  3. 采用分布式计算:利用云服务和分布式技术,将计算任务分散到不同的节点,有助于提高整个网络的计算能力。

总的来说,提升计算力不仅仅是硬件的提升,更重要的是代码的与技术的革新。

5. 常见问题解答

在发行代币和提高计算力的过程中,用户可能会遇到各种问题。以下是五个与之相关的常见

如何确保代币的安全性?

代币的安全性是每位开发者都须关注的重要问题。首先,智能合约的代码必须经过严格审计,确保没有漏洞和后门。用户可以利用工具如Mythril和Slither等对合约进行静态分析,发现潜在问题。其次,定期进行合约的升级和维护,以应对新的安全威胁。

此外,用户应该始终将私钥和助记词保存在安全的地方,不要做任何形式的分享。同时,使用冷钱包储存大额资产,减少网络攻击的风险。

代币的市场价值如何评估?

代币的市场价值通常由供需关系决定,发行初期,可能需要通过各种宣传活动来吸引投资者关注。用户可以通过市值、交易量、参与人数等方面进行市场评估。同时,跟踪市场动态、技术更新、社区反馈等信息,也有助于实时调整代币的市场策略。

此外,创建良好的项目白皮书,清晰传达代币的用途和价值,有助于提高投资者信任度,从而提升代币的市场价值。

是否需要进行法律合规审查?

在许多国家和地区,发行代币可能面临法律合规的挑战。用户应了解所在国家的相关法律法规,确保自己的代币发行符合当地的监管要求。在某些情况下,可能需要向金融监管机构提交申请,获取相关许可。

此外,与法律顾问合作,在代币设计和分发过程中进行合规审核,可以最大程度地降低法律风险。

如何维护和发展代币生态?

代币生态的发展需要强大的社区支持和技术革新。用户可以通过定期举办线上线下活动,与社区成员保持紧密联系,增强用户黏性。同时,通过持续的技术迭代和功能升级,维持用户对代币的兴趣。

对于开发者来说,定期发布项目进展和目标,透明化管理也是增强社交信任的重要方法。最终,良好的用户体验和反馈机制,有助于建设一个可持续的代币生态圈。

如何提高智能合约的执行效率?

智能合约的执行效率不仅影响交易速度,也直接关系到用户下降的手续费。为了提高执行效率,开发者需要关注以下几个方面:算法,减少不必要的复杂计算;使用事件记录而非状态存储,Gas费用;在合约设计时,尽量简化函数调用。

此外,定期进行合约审核和更新,参考社区的最佳实践,都是提高智能合约执行效率的重要途径。

总结来说,通过注重安全、合规、市场评估和智能合约,用户可以在以太坊平台上成功发行代币并有效提升计算力。这一过程虽然具有挑战性,但一旦掌握了核心要点就能够与之同行,开创属于自己的区块链未来。